I would not plug this machine in without finding a manual like this. In addition to setup and normal operating instructions, it has troubleshooting flowcharts, diagrammed mechanical adjustments, and schematics to beat the band. The tech I hand it to would be thrilled to find solder side PCB diagrams with component outlines superimposed, pinouts for every IC chip, and line drawings of transistors, with labeled legs.
As for printing quality, this may be a copy of a copy, but even the finest print when enlarged is very legible. There is a bit of grayed print over a few pages, as if a wet page were placed over it, but the print is still very legible. If you could borrow an original manual and get it printed and bound for 4 to 6 times the cost, you could get better quality. In that case you wouldn't be here. For price, utility, and availability I am rating this manual highly.
2.4 TAPE TRANSPORT ADJUSTMENT In most cases the deck section is in need electrical adjustment, it results from replacement of worm mechanical parts or video heads. In the event of malfunction with electrical circuits, troubleshouting with the aid of proper test instruments most be done first, and then commence necessary repair, replacement and adjustment, etc. 2.4.1 Back tension 1. Set a cassette torque meter onto the deck and measure the back tension in standard REC mode to confirm that the back tension is 0.7x10-3 � 1.37x10-3 N�m. 2. If not, replace the tension band. When the value widely fluctuates in the measurement, replace the supply reel disk. 3. With the cassette torque meter, confirm that the play torque is 1.47x10-3 � 2.45x10-3 N�m. If necessary, replace the center pulley unit.
8. When the FM waveform breaks in the level varying process, subtly adjust the height of guide rollers at every breaking point so that the waveform varies as flat as possible. Repeat the above steps 6. and 7. several times to confirm that the waveform is flat as a whole. 9. Playback the SP stairstep signal of alighment tape and adjust the tracking control to maximize the FM waveform, confirm that FM waveform variation is always flat. 10. Record the signal and play it back in both of the SP and EP modes, and confirm that the FM waveform is flat in both modes. Note: Among the above-mentioned adjustment steps, the items of No.9 and No.10 are needed for the EP model only.

Fig. 2-4-1 Cassette torque meter 2.4.2 Tape pattern 1. Remove the Cover (JIG) shwon on Fig. 2-6-1 (Page 210). 2. Connect the jig connector cable to CN25 on the MAIN board as shwon on Fig. 2-6-1 (Page 2-10). 3. Observe signal at V. TP FM with external trigger from V. FF on the jig connector cable. 4. Playback the SP stairstep signal of the alignment tape and maximize the FM waveform by the tracking button. 5. Set the tracking control to the center position by simultaneously pressing the tracking (-) and (+) buttons and maximize the FM waveform by the tracking button. 6. If the observed FM waveform is not flat, adjust the height of the supply of take-up guide roller with the roller driver. Note: To prevent the tape from damage, turn the guide rollers slowly. 7. By operating the tracking button (both in + and � directions) in the manual tracking mode, vary the output level of the FM waveform from maximum to minimum and vice versa to confirm that the waveform varies nearly in a flat shape.
